notmuch reply: Use strstr instead of strcasestr for portability.
authorCarl Worth <cworth@cworth.org>
Thu, 4 Feb 2010 20:29:04 +0000 (12:29 -0800)
committerCarl Worth <cworth@cworth.org>
Thu, 4 Feb 2010 20:42:09 +0000 (12:42 -0800)
This change was already recommended in a comment in the original
implementation of this patch. If someone really wants to support
un-munging in the case of To: and Reply-To: having the same address
but different case, then they can provide a portable approach for
that.

notmuch-reply.c

index 671a915589421cf63cac451eaa553202235d6eb9..885bedb14871f79894853f0e3ba47e41ffc5c7cb 100644 (file)
@@ -219,9 +219,8 @@ mailing_list_munged_reply_to (notmuch_message_t *message)
     mailbox = INTERNET_ADDRESS_MAILBOX (address);
     addr = internet_address_mailbox_get_addr (mailbox);
 
-    /* Note that strcasestr() is a GNU extension, strstr() might be sufficient */
-    if (strcasestr (notmuch_message_get_header (message, "to"), addr) != 0 ||
-       strcasestr (notmuch_message_get_header (message, "cc"), addr) != 0)
+    if (strstr (notmuch_message_get_header (message, "to"), addr) != 0 ||
+       strstr (notmuch_message_get_header (message, "cc"), addr) != 0)
     {
        return 1;
     }